About the Role We are Maersk, and we are seeking a Senior Customer Experience Partner to support a large-scale integrated Supply Chain Management operation. This role will play a critical part in managing end-to-end logistics activities while leveraging data, systems, and operational insights to deliver outstanding customer outcomes.
As a trusted partner to both customers and internal stakeholders, you will oversee operational execution, identify improvement opportunities, analyze performance trends, and drive excellence across complex logistics processes. This position is ideal for professionals who combine strong logistics expertise with analytical thinking, systems knowledge, and a passion for continuous improvement.

Key Responsibilities Execute customer programs in accordance with defined SOPs, IOPs, and KPIs
Build and maintain strong customer relationships while serving as a trusted operational advisor
Support end-to-end transportation and supply chain operations across multiple modes
Analyze service performance, identify trends, and recommend process improvements
Work closely with customers and internal stakeholders to translate complex challenges into actionable solutions
Lead operational reviews and prepare KPI reporting for customers and leadership teams
Coordinate new projects, system enhancements, and operational initiatives
Manage operational exceptions and ensure timely resolution of customer issues
Collaborate with Control Tower, Program Management, and Global Service Center teams
Drive continuous improvement efforts through root-cause analysis and performance management
Who We Are Looking For 2+ years of experience within logistics, supply chain, freight forwarding, transportation, or customer operations
Experience with both import and export operations strongly preferred
Supply Chain Management and Control Tower experience highly desirable
Strong systems knowledge and comfort working with transportation management platforms
Exceptional analytical and data interpretation skills
Ability to identify business trends and process improvement opportunities
Strong stakeholder management and customer-facing communication skills
Proven ability to manage competing priorities and deliver results under pressure
Strong proficiency in Excel, reporting tools, and operational analytics
Curiosity, initiative, and a continuous improvement mindset
Role Details Location: Charlotte, North Carolina
Job Type: Full-time
Salary Range: $70,000 – $75,000 annually
Bonus: 10% annual bonus opportunity
